    South Africa has officially handed over the G20 Presidency to the United States of America in a low- key ceremony in Pretoria. While the US boycotted SA’s G20 Summit, diplomats who attended the event hailed the gathering as one of the most successful events in recent years. So what can we expect going forward between these two countries who haven’t been seeing eye to eye on several matters. For more on this, we are joined by…   GUEST: Dr John Stremlau, Visiting Professor of International Relations at Wits
